How do I modify credit history?

A credit balance occurs when an account is overpaid. Use Modify Credit History (Single) to change the credit balance on an individual account.

Warning! Contact Customer Service at (800) 243-8275 before you attempt to use Modify Data. The tools in Modify Data will modify or delete transactions. There is no undo for this routine.
